Comprehensive Guide to wisconsin student financial aid

What is the Wisconsin Student Financial Aid Report?

The Wisconsin Student Financial Aid Report serves as a critical tool in the financial aid process, facilitating students' access to educational funding. This report contains essential information about a student's enrollment status and pertinent financial aid details, enabling the management of financial resources efficiently.
Key components of the report include the student’s enrollment status, financial aid specifics, and the necessary signatures from both the student and the financial aid officer, ensuring that all information is verified and authentic. By understanding this form, students are better positioned to secure financial support for their educational journeys.

Who Needs to Complete the Wisconsin Student Financial Aid Report?

The primary users of the Wisconsin Student Financial Aid Report include students who are pursuing financial aid and financial aid officers responsible for reviewing and approving applications. Students must complete this form when they seek state or institutional financial aid in various scenarios, including those applying for grants and scholarships.
Understanding who needs to fill out the report helps clarify the steps students must take to ensure their aid applications are properly managed and assessed.

Eligibility Criteria for Financial Aid with the Wisconsin Report

Students must meet specific eligibility requirements to apply for financial aid using the Wisconsin Student Financial Aid Report. These criteria encompass factors such as residency, financial need, and enrollment status, which vary by institution and program.
Additionally, there may be state-specific guidelines and age requirements, which are essential for students to review before submitting their applications. This awareness can prevent unnecessary delays in receiving potential financial support.
